.p-tb40{padding: 40px 0;}
.p-b40{padding-bottom: 40px;}
.p-tb20{padding: 20px 0;}
.p-lr5{padding: 0 5px;}
.p-lr10{padding: 0 10px;}
.m-t60{margin-top: 60px;}
.m-t20{margin-top: 20px;}
.m-t10{margin-top: 10px;}
.fz-30{font-size: 30px;}
.fz-28{font-size: 28px;}
.fz-20{font-size: 20px;}
.fz-16{font-size: 16px;}
.content-text{font-size: 16px;line-height: 1.75;color: #262626;}
.text-p p{margin-bottom: 0;}

@media (max-width: 991px) {
    .fz-30{font-size: 22px;}
    .fz-28{font-size: 20px;}
    .fz-20{font-size: 16px;}
    .fz-16{font-size: 14px;}
}


.company_advantages{background: #f9f9f9;box-shadow: 0px 5px 10px 0px rgba(0,0,0,0.08);}
.company_advantages .advconwp{display: flex;flex-wrap: wrap;}
.company_advantages .advconwp .advitem{width: 33.33%;padding: 30px 15px;}
.company_advantages .advconwp .advitem .picimg{width: 64px;margin: 0 auto 10px;}
.company_advantages .advconwp .advitem .contxt{font-size: 16px;color: #707070;}

ul.wp_navs_items{margin: 14px -12px 0;display: flex;flex-wrap: wrap;}
ul.wp_navs_items>li{width: 29%;padding-right: 3%;margin-right: 6%;transform: skew(-14deg);}
ul.wp_navs_items>li:nth-child(3n){margin-right: 0;}
ul.wp_navs_items>li a{font-size: 16px;height: 100%;padding: 10px 12px;display: flex;align-items: center;transform: skew(14deg);color: #262626;;}
ul.wp_navs_items>li a .name span{margin-left: 6px;font-size: 12px;color: #707070;}
ul.wp_navs_items>li:hover{background: #3f83e2;}
ul.wp_navs_items>li:hover a{color: #fff;}
ul.wp_navs_items>li:hover a .name span{color: #fff;}

.catalogsearch{width: 100%;padding: 10px 30px;background: #b03935;color: #fff;transform: skew(-14deg);}
.catalogsearch .normalaze{color: #fff;transform: skew(14deg);}
.catalogsearch .searchform{margin-top: 5px;position: relative;}
.catalogsearch .searchform .keywords{width: 100%;height: 46px;font-size: 14px;padding: 0 60px 0 30px;border: 1px solid #e0e0e0;background: #fff;color: #1b191a;}
.catalogsearch .searchform .boxbtn{width: 24px;height: 24px;background: url('../images/search.png') no-repeat top left/100%;position: absolute;top: 50%;transform: translateY(-50%) skew(14deg);right: 20px;}
.row_item_wrap{display: flex;flex-wrap: wrap;}
.pro_list_box{padding: 20px 10px;height: 100%;position: relative;border: 1px solid #e0e0e0;}
.pro_list_box a.picimg{display: block;height: 200px;overflow: hidden;position: relative;}
.pro_list_box a.picimg img{width: 100%;min-height: 200px;position: absolute;top: 50%;left: 50%;transform: translate(-50%,-50%);}

.pro_list_box .title{font-size: 16px;line-height: 1.4;-webkit-line-clamp: 4;height: 5.6em;}
.pro_list_box .title a{color: #262626;}
.pro_list_box .subtitle{font-size: 12px;color: #707070;line-height: 1.4;-webkit-line-clamp: 3;height: 4.2em;}
.pro_list_box .descin{font-size: 12px;color: #707070;line-height: 1.4;-webkit-line-clamp: 2;height: 2.8em;}
.pro_list_box .contxt{font-size: 12px;color: #707070;}
.pro_list_box .price{font-size: 16px;color: #3f83e2;}
.pro_list_box .price span{font-weight: 700;}
.add_to_cart{width: 100%;font-size: 15px;line-height: 38px;background: #39a1df;color: #fff;border: 1px solid #39a1df;cursor: pointer;border-radius: 3px;}
.pro_list_box:hover{border-color: #3f83e2;}
.pro_list_box:hover .title a{color: #3f83e2;}
.add_to_cart:hover{background: #2388c4;border-color: #2388c4;}
.partnerswiper{padding-bottom: 20px;}
.partnerswiper .swiper-pagination-bullets{bottom: 0;}

ul.breadCrums>li{display: inline;font-size: 12px;color: #262626;}
ul.breadCrums>li>a{color: #707070;text-decoration: underline;}
ul.breadCrums>li>span{color: #e0e0e0;margin: 0 2px;}
ul.breadCrums>li>a:hover{color: #262626;text-decoration: none;}

.item_show_nav_you{width: 292px;padding-right: 30px;}
.item_show_nav_you .catalogsearch{padding: 8px 10px;margin-left: -12px;}
.item_show_nav_you .catalogsearch .searchform .keywords{padding: 0 40px 0 10px;}
.item_show_nav_you .catalogsearch .searchform .boxbtn{right: 10px;}
.item_show_nav_you ul.tab-item>li{margin: 6px 0 0 -12px;width: 100%;transform: skew(-14deg);}
.item_show_nav_you ul.tab-item>li a{font-size: 16px;padding: 10px 12px;display: flex;align-items: center;transform: skew(14deg);color: #262626;;}
.item_show_nav_you ul.tab-item>li a .name span{margin-left: 6px;font-size: 12px;color: #707070;}
.item_show_nav_you ul.tab-item>li:hover,.item_show_nav_you ul.tab-item>li.active{background: #3f83e2;}
.item_show_nav_you ul.tab-item>li:hover a,.item_show_nav_you ul.tab-item>li.active a{color: #fff;}
.item_show_nav_you ul.tab-item>li:hover a .name span,.item_show_nav_you ul.tab-item>li.active a .name span{color: #fff;}
.item_show_con_zuo{width: calc(100% - 292px);}

.slide_pic_img_zuo{width: 300px;}
.slide_pic_img_zuo a{display: block;border: 1px solid #e0e0e0;}
.slide_con_txt_you{width: calc(100% - 300px);padding-left: 40px;}
.slide_con_txt_you .contxt{font-size: 14px;color: #707070;}
.slide_con_txt_you .price{font-size: 18px;color: #3f83e2;}
.slide_con_txt_you .price span{font-weight: 700;}
.slide_con_txt_you .desc{font-size: 14px;line-height: 1.65;color: #262626;}
.slide_con_txt_you .return a{font-size: 15px;color: #3f83e2;text-decoration: underline;}

.galleryOverlay{width: 100%;height: 100%;position: fixed;top: 0;left: 0;opacity: 0;z-index: 100000;background-color: rgba(0,0,0,.7);overflow: hidden;display: none;-moz-transition: opacity 0.5s ease;-webkit-transition: opacity 0.5s ease;transition: opacity 0.5s ease;}
.galleryOverlay.visible{opacity: 1;}
.gallerySlider{width: 100%;height: 100%;position: absolute;left: 0;top: 0;white-space: nowrap;}
.gallerySlider .placeholder{background: url("../images/loading.gif") no-repeat center center;height: 100%;line-height: 1px;text-align: center;width: 100%;display: inline-block;}
.gallerySlider .placeholder:before{content: "";display: inline-block;height: 50%;width: 1px;margin-right: -1px;}
.gallerySlider .placeholder img{display: inline-block;max-height: 88%;max-width: 100%;vertical-align: middle;}
.prevArrow, .nextArrow{border: none; text-decoration: none;opacity: 0.5;cursor: pointer;position: absolute; width:50%;height:100%;top:0;margin-top: 0px;}
.prevArrow:hover, .nextArrow:hover{opacity: 1;}
.prevArrow{background: url(../images/lt_arrow.png) no-repeat center left/64px;left: 15px;}
.nextArrow{background: url(../images/rt_arrow.png) no-repeat center right/64px;right: 15px;}
.pagelimit{position: absolute;bottom: 20px;left: 50%;margin-left: -18px;color: #fff;font-size: 16px;}
.closed{cursor: pointer;position: absolute;width: 40px;height: 40px;right:2%;top: 3%;transform: rotate(45deg);}
.closed::after,.closed::before{content: '';background: #fff;position: absolute;left: 50%;top: 50%;transform: translate(-50%,-50%);}
.closed:hover{opacity: 0.5;}
.closed::after{width: 26px;height: 2px;}
.closed::before{width: 2px;height: 26px;}

@media (max-width: 991px) {
    ul.wp_navs_items{margin: 14px 0 0;}
    ul.wp_navs_items>li{width: 100%;padding: 0;margin: 0;transform: skew(0deg);}
    ul.wp_navs_items>li a{transform: skew(0deg);}
    .catalogsearch{transform: skew(0deg);padding: 8px 10px;}
    .catalogsearch .normalaze{transform: skew(0deg);}
    .catalogsearch .searchform .boxbtn{right: 10px;transform: translateY(-50%) skew(0deg);}
    .pro_list_box{padding: 12px 6px;}
    .pro_list_box a.picimg{height: 8rem;}
    .pro_list_box a.picimg img{min-height: 8rem;}

    .item_show_nav_you{width: 100%;padding: 0;}
    .item_show_nav_you .catalogsearch{margin-left: 0;}
    .item_show_nav_you .mobile-nav{padding: 10px 12px;background: #244db9;color: #fff;position: relative;}
    .item_show_nav_you .mobile-nav:before{content: '';width: 16px;height: 16px;background: url('../images/down.png') no-repeat top left/100%;position: absolute;right: 12px;top: 50%;transform: translateY(-50%);z-index: 9;transition: all 0.5s;}
    .item_show_nav_you .mobile-nav.extend:before{transform: translateY(-50%) rotate(-180deg);}
    .item_show_nav_you ul.tab-item{display: none;background: #F9F9F9;}
    .item_show_nav_you ul.tab-item>li{margin: 0;transform: skew(0deg);}
    .item_show_nav_you ul.tab-item>li a{transform: skew(0deg);}
    .item_show_con_zuo{width: 100%;}
    .row_item_wrap.pro .pro_list_box a.picimg{height: 4.8rem;}
    .row_item_wrap.pro .pro_list_box a.picimg img{min-height: 4.8rem;}
    .slide_con_txt_you{padding-left: 20px;}
}
@media (max-width: 768px) {
    .pro_list_box a.picimg,.row_item_wrap.pro .pro_list_box a.picimg{height: 12rem;}
    .pro_list_box a.picimg img,.row_item_wrap.pro .pro_list_box a.picimg img{min-height: 12rem;}
    .slide_pic_img_zuo{width: 100%;}
    .slide_con_txt_you{width: 100%;padding: 10px 0 0;}
}